前言小编最近在项目中遇到了一个问题,除刘海屏以外的iOS设备可以正常的搜索到硬件设备,但是刘海屏就不行。因此,小编花了一点时间研究了一下iOS设备获取当前设备的网络状态。实现因为iOS的系统是封闭的,所以是没有直接的APi去获取当前的网络状态。但是道高一尺,魔高一尺。开发者总会有办法获取自己想要的东西。1.网络状态获取获取当前的网络类型获取当前的网络类型是通过获取状态栏,然后遍历状态栏的视图完成的
RSSIRSSI(接收信号强度):Received Signal Strength Indicator1.定义  (RSSI)是WIFI衡量接收信号强度的一个相对值。  mw与dbm转换的关系:                          Rss = 1
# iOS开发:获取信号强度 ## 前言 在iOS开发中,有时候我们需要获取设备的信号强度,以便根据信号强度来做一些相应的操作。本文将介绍如何使用iOS开发获取信号强度的方法。 ## 解决方案 为了达到我们的目的,我们需要分为以下几个步骤来实现: ```mermaid journey title 获取信号强度 section 步骤一: 导入CoreTelephony框架 se
原创 8月前
449阅读
信号强弱检测/** * @ClassName: WifiCheckUtils * @Description: 页面切换 检测wifi信号强弱 * @Author: 有时有晌 * @Date: 2022/1/26 16:00 */ object WifiCheckUtils { fun checkWifiLevle(context:Context,isConnect:Boolean
题目描述网络信号经过传递会逐层衰减,且遇到阻隔物无法直接穿透,在此情况下需要计算某个位置的网络信号值 注意:网络信号可以绕过阻隔物array[m][n] 的二维数组代表网格地图 array[i][j] = 0 代表第是空旷位置 array[i][j] = x (x为正整数)代表 是信号源,信号强度是 array[i][j] = -1代表 是阻隔物 信号源只有1个,阻隔物可能有0个或多个 网络
原创 2023-08-12 17:26:22
229阅读
# Android 信号强度获取指南 在开发Android应用时,获取手机信号强度是一项常见需求,尤其是在需要优化网络连接的应用中。对于刚接触开发的新手来说,这里的步骤将帮助你理解如何实现该功能。我们将通过以下流程一步步进行解析。 ## 流程概述 下面表格展示了获取Android信号强度的基本步骤: | 步骤编号 | 步骤描述 | 代码示例
原创 12天前
14阅读
); } DisplayOneChar(4,1,'.'); for(i=2;i<9;i++) { DisplayOneChar(i+3,1,WD); } } dsp_count=0; } }/******************************************************************************************* 函数名称&nbsp
Wi-Fi网络已经非常普及了,拿出手机或笔记本设备搜索WiFi设备即可连接上网了,但是你知道最大Wi-Fi信号强度在哪个位置吗?怎么检查Wi-Fi信号强度?我们通过任务栏中Wi-Fi图标中的实心条数来判断,准确的值可以帮助您进行分析WiFi信号强度。接下去一起看下Win10 1909系统检查Wi-Fi信号强度的方法。Win10 1909上确定Wi-Fi信号强度的五种方法:要确定Win10上Wi-F
转载 9月前
245阅读
                                         检测ibeacon热点信号  软硬件要求:Android4.3及以上中支持BLE技术,同
为什么无线信号(RSSI)是负值 答:其实归根到底为什么接收的无线信号是负值,这样子是不是容易理解多了。因为无线信号多为mW级别,所以对它进行了极化,转化为dBm而已,不表示信号是负的。1mW就是0dBm,小于1mW就是负数的dBm数。弄清信号强度的定义就行了: RSSI(接收信号强度)Received Signal Strength Indicator Rss=10logP, 只需将接受到的
android手机信号强度检测 最近在面试的时候被问到一个问题,当手机处于弱网状态下,如何处理,如何监听网络信号强度变化。 这里先了解关于手机信号强度的相关几个概念Android手机信号强度介绍asu,这是google给android手机定义的特有信号单位。例如,我的信号强度为-53dBm,则对应30asu,因为-53 = -113 + (230) 。详细介绍两者: asu:alone sig
转载 2023-08-01 11:40:08
2534阅读
蓝牙RSSI,蓝牙AoA,UWB是目前主流的室内定位方式,那么这三种定位方式各有什么优缺点呢?蓝牙RSSI定位是根据信号强度和距离的关系来计算位置的,由于信号强度与距离是非线性关系,加上信号强度受很多因素的影响会不稳定(如遮挡、不同方向、不同广播通道等),所以定位精度比较低。蓝牙RSSI定位又分两种定位方式,一种是区域定位,一种是三角定位。采用蓝牙信标+蓝牙网关的方式可以实现区域定位,采用蓝牙信标
# Android获取GPS信号强度实现方法 ## 整体流程 为了帮助你快速理解如何在Android应用中获取GPS信号强度,我整理了以下步骤: | 步骤 | 操作 | | ---- | ------------------------ | | 1 | 获取LocationManager实例 | | 2 | 注册LocationListe
原创 2月前
61阅读
1.RSRPRSRP:(Reference signal receive power) 是衡量系统无线网络覆盖率的重要指标。RSRP是一个表示接收信号强度的绝对值,一定程度上可反映UE距离基站的远近,因此这个KPI值可以用来度量小区覆盖范围大小。RSRP是承载小区参考信号RE上的线性平均功率,取值-140到-44,单位dBm。计算公式:RSRP = P*PathLoss 其中,RSRP:在系统接
# 如何实现Android信号强度网络延迟 ## 概述 作为一名经验丰富的开发者,你需要教导一位刚入行的小白如何实现"Android信号强度网络延迟"功能。在这篇文章中,我将为你展示整个实现流程,并提供每一步需要做什么以及相应的代码示例。 ## 实现流程 首先,让我们看一下实现该功能的整个流程。下面是一个简单的甘特图,展示了实现"Android信号强度网络延迟"功能的步骤。 ```merma
原创 2月前
51阅读
大 家看到标题就明白了,我们有的时候在电梯里,有时有的电话有信号,有时有的电话没有信号,这个是非常闹心的,要是我们能监听一下我们自己手机信号强度就 好了。这样,当我们在等重要的人士的电话,不至于接不到这个电话,如果是这个电话你没有接到的话,可能你的一生就这么平淡的过去,如果你接到了这个电话的 话,也许你的一生就会发生改变。我们应该把机会掌握的自己的手里,这样我们才能去迎接改变自己的机会。不在多说了,我们还是看看代码吧: android.permission.CHANGE_NETWORK_STATE接下来的许可:“AndroidManifest.xml”文件应该看起来如下:Java代码:复制.
转载 2014-03-17 23:16:00
454阅读
2评论
# 如何使用 Python 获取蓝牙信号强度 获取蓝牙信号强度可以帮助你在许多应用场景中进行位置定位、设备监控等。本文将指导你如何用 Python 实现这一过程。以下是整个实现过程的步骤。 ## 流程概述 | 步骤 | 描述 | |------|------| | 1 | 安装蓝牙库 | | 2 | 导入库 | | 3 | 扫描蓝牙设备 | | 4 | 获取信号
原创 10天前
22阅读
# Python获取WiFi信号强度指南 在当今网络时代,WiFi已经成为我们生活中不可或缺的一部分。了解WiFi信号强度能够帮助我们优化网络连接。本文将指导新手开发者如何使用Python获取WiFi信号强度。我们将按照以下步骤进行: ## 步骤流程 | 步骤 | 说明 | |------|------| | 1 | 安装所需的Python库 | | 2 | 编写获取WiFi信
原创 8天前
16阅读
# 实现Android GPS信号强度获取教程 ## 简介 在Android开发中,获取GPS信号强度是一个常见的需求。在本文中,我将教你如何实现Android GPS信号强度获取。我将首先介绍整件事情的流程,然后详细说明每一步需要做什么,并提供相应的代码示例。 ## 流程概览 以下是实现Android GPS信号强度获取的流程概览: ```mermaid pie title 流程概览 "准
原创 5月前
429阅读
相信很多人都有过这种经历,“为什么我的手机信号这么差!!!”,小编看了一眼自己的手机信号栏,虽然只有3格,但是基本运行还是很流畅。而好友的信号栏是满格,他一脸无解地问:这是什么道理? // 手机信号判断误区// 手机信号好不好,低头瞄一眼手机屏幕上的信号栏,格数越多则信号越强,这似乎成为很多朋友习以为常的事情。其实这是错误的。首先,手机的信号格数不是按照统一的标准计算出来的,它是
  • 1
  • 2
  • 3
  • 4
  • 5